Attendees agreed the new Tressik Workwear sets (jackets, hi-vis vests, two shirt sizes per driver) ship in three batches starting Monday. Coordinator to confirm driver sizing sheets by Friday and flag any late returns. Batch one covers night-shift staff only; batches two and three follow weekly. Deliveries come via Ostwell Couriers to the depot side entrance, mornings only. Because the consignment includes access badges sewn into jacket liners, the courier must be given this exact phrase at hand-over:

dispatch memo: the holius casvan courier leaves the ralir kasion rusdor oliion fraeth lammir julox belys ledger at gate 3561 under passcode 522203

## Runbook: Greendrip Scheduler

Greendrip drives the watering schedule for all nursery zones. If watering stalls, check the queue depth first; restart the worker only if depth exceeds 500. Never restart during an active watering cycle — valves may stay open. Logs rotate hourly. Escalate to the Gardenworks channel if valves desync. The scheduler's runtime configuration values appear below.

settings of fahag-haduf:
[ulaox]
port = 8443
region = south-2
host = ulaox.lumiccorp.internal
timeout_ms = 500
retries = 8

Quick heads-up on Pinwheel UI versioning: we cut a minor release every sprint, and anything touching component props needs a changeset file in the PR. No changeset, no merge — the bot will nag you. Majors are rare and go through the design council first. The full policy, with examples of what counts as breaking, lives on the internal page below.

wiki page, bahip-yahip: https://grafana.qirvanlabs.corp/browse/display/projects/cc3a1b9dbfc9

## Env Vars: Formula Sandbox (Calcwarden)

Calcwarden evaluates user-supplied formulas inside a restricted interpreter. On-call note: `SANDBOX_TIMEOUT_MS` (default 500) and `SANDBOX_MAX_DEPTH` (default 32) are the usual levers when evaluations stall. Never raise the timeout above 2000 without paging the owning team. The sandbox supervisor also requires its attestation credential, set in the env file on the line that follows:

secret setting of fawig-tawip: RELAY_SECRET3=e04